Job Description
ECAD’s Office Administrator is an energetic, amicable, and highly organized individual who provides key support to the Director of Development & Communications, and professional staff. This individual will work independently as well as in various teams. She or he is a
professional in her or his own right, and will be the first face and voice of the ECAD that many donors and prospective donors will encounter.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ES, including but not limited to:
- Maintains a neat and orderly office and storage area.
- Process donations, sends out acknowledgments and donor journeys
- Typing of correspondence: emails, faxes, memos, and letters as requested.
- Maintains general office equipment such as postage meter, fax machines, copier, and computers.
- Manages employee Time and Attendance, payroll, and new hire onboarding
- Assists with large mailings and shipments of materials; coordinating volunteers for assistance
when needed.
- Assists accounting with coordination of AMA reports and receipts.
- Maintains office supplies, filing, and email accounts.
- Manages, organizes, and updates relevant data using database applications.
- Assists in coordination, attends and represents the organization at various events as requested.
- Manages eCommerce online products available, inventory and purchases
- Manages various projects and activities as requested
QUALIFICATION REQUIREMENTS:
- Combined four years of full-time work experience and/or higher education.
- Demonstrated written and oral communication skills.
- Demonstrated ability to work independently and as a team.
- Minimum two years of clerical or administrative experience.
- Typing skills with at least 50 WPM.
- Familiarity with Microsoft Office software (Word, Access, Excel, PowerPoint).
- Knowledge of general office machines and telephone systems.
- Sensitivity to the needs of persons with disabilities.
- High degree of discretion when dealing with confidential information.
E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E:
2+ years working for a nonprofit or combined four years of full-time work experience and/or higher education.
LANGUAGE SKILLS:
- Ability to effectively present information to management in a prescribed style and format.
- Ability to respond in writing to situations and prepare reports to be presented to management or other key persons as required by management.

Company Description
ECAD, Educated Canines Assisting with Disabilities is a nonprofit organization that educates and places Service Dogs with people living with disabilities. At the heart of our mission is the drive to create a team, one person - one dog, to share a life without restrictions.
Through the use of positive and motivational training techniques the primary responsible of an Early Puppy Instructor is to create an environment in which the dogs assigned to them are learning to be become an Service Dog.
